About Charpy Impact Tester

Specification:

Designed for conducting CHARPY, 1Z0D and IMPACT TENSION Tests. The test methods confirm to IS 1757-1961, IS 1499-1959 and BS 131 Part 2 % 3, IS 1598-1960, BS 131 (Part 1) and ASTM E 32-47T.
The impact energy absorbed by the specimen during rupture is measured as the difference between the height of drop before rupture and the height of rise after rupture of the test specimen and is read on the dial scale.
Salient Features:

  • Release of Pendulum by Hand operation
  • Safety guards for Protection
  • Braking Arrangement provided to arrest the swing of pendulum after specimen rupture

Capacity 30 KgM / 300 Joules

Charpy and ImpactTension Test Izod Test
Pendulum drop angle 140 85
Pendulum effective weight 20.59 kgs. 21.79 kgs.
Pendulum speed 5.3465 m/sec. 3.857 m/sec.
Pendulum impact energy 30 kgM (300 J) 16.4 kgM(164 J)
Min. graduation 0.2 kgM (2 J) 0.2 kgM (2 J)
Distance of axis of hammer rotationand entre of testpiece/pointof testpieceit by hammer 825 mm 825 mm
Max. permissible loss by friction Xwindage, etc. 0.5% of max. impact energy
